Output 505466e29171f68b0d1c324ea55fd7ee00644dee4f0b4ec8a90085e95d142f0a:2

value
595758
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e315532bcd88e5d09c7a91c17dd4fdaf826386cb OP_EQUALVERIFY OP_CHECKSIG
address
1MhhwE2ggBHN1dE2rdkjDeptcL1ZnZi6JX
transaction
505466e29171f68b0d1c324ea55fd7ee00644dee4f0b4ec8a90085e95d142f0a
spent
true